[02040] Simulation of landslide-generated waves using non-hydrostatic numerical model

  • Abstract : The reduced two-layer non-hydrostatic (NH-2LR) numerical model is developed and used to study landslide-generated waves. The NH-2LR model is validated using analytical solutions and laboratory experiments. Simulations involves landslide motions on a flat bottom as well as over a sloping beach. The effects of dispersion and non-linearity are then investigated; dispersion is important in the early generation and propagation of landslide-generated waves, whereas non-linearity has a significant influence on maximum run-up.
